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
03400560 8615947237 4020 60319242336
342929930 576661286
342929930 576661286
635415 33124267 515712677 54210970355
All about undefined
Interested in learning more?
342929930 576661286
635415 33124267 515712677 54210970355
See more
245893337 729278001 23
7488717 258 957
See more
480 876
630586619 62650510 776045175
See more